如何查询服务器端口号,深入解析,如何查询服务器端口号及方法详解
- 综合资讯
- 2024-10-21 11:22:57
- 1

查询服务器端口号,可通过操作系统命令行工具如netstat、lsof或编程语言API如Python的socket库实现。具体方法包括:使用netstat命令查看特定进程...
查询服务器端口号,可通过操作系统命令行工具如netstat、lsof或编程语言API如Python的socket库实现。具体方法包括:使用netstat命令查看特定进程或IP地址的端口号;利用lsof工具查找特定文件或进程占用的端口号;编程时使用socket库绑定、监听或连接来获取端口号。本文深入解析了这些查询方法,帮助读者掌握服务器端口号查询技巧。
服务器端口号是计算机网络中用于标识不同服务的标识符,它是TCP/IP协议中非常重要的一个组成部分,在服务器编程和网络安全领域,了解如何查询服务器端口号具有重要意义,本文将详细介绍如何查询服务器端口号的方法,包括Windows、Linux和Mac操作系统下的操作步骤。
Windows系统查询服务器端口号
1、使用命令提示符
(1)按下Win + R键,输入“cmd”并回车,打开命令提示符窗口。
(2)输入命令“netstat -ano”,按下回车键。
(3)在输出结果中查找目标服务器的IP地址,对应的端口号即为所查询的服务器端口号。
2、使用第三方软件
(1)在Windows系统中,有许多第三方软件可以帮助查询服务器端口号,如Wireshark、TCPView等。
(2)以TCPView为例,下载并安装该软件。
(3)打开TCPView软件,选择“IP Address”和“Port”列,输入目标服务器的IP地址。
(4)在输出结果中,即可找到对应的服务器端口号。
Linux系统查询服务器端口号
1、使用命令行
(1)打开Linux终端。
(2)输入命令“netstat -anp | grep <端口号或服务名>”,按下回车键。
(3)在输出结果中,找到对应的服务器端口号。
2、使用第三方软件
(1)在Linux系统中,有许多第三方软件可以帮助查询服务器端口号,如Nmap、hping等。
(2)以Nmap为例,下载并安装该软件。
(3)打开终端,输入命令“nmap <目标IP地址>”,按下回车键。
(4)在输出结果中,找到对应的服务器端口号。
Mac系统查询服务器端口号
1、使用命令行
(1)打开Mac终端。
(2)输入命令“netstat -anp | grep <端口号或服务名>”,按下回车键。
(3)在输出结果中,找到对应的服务器端口号。
2、使用第三方软件
(1)在Mac系统中,有许多第三方软件可以帮助查询服务器端口号,如Wireshark、Network Utility等。
(2)以Network Utility为例,下载并安装该软件。
(3)打开Network Utility软件,选择“TCP Connections”选项卡。
(4)在输出结果中,找到对应的服务器端口号。
本文详细介绍了如何在Windows、Linux和Mac操作系统下查询服务器端口号的方法,在实际应用中,可以根据具体情况选择合适的方法,了解服务器端口号对于服务器管理和网络安全具有重要意义,希望本文对您有所帮助。
本文链接:https://www.zhitaoyun.cn/229130.html
发表评论